Report: Palestinian Terrorist Who Killed Israeli Father Wanted To Make Sure He Murdered An American

The 17-year-old Palestinian terrorist who killed an American-Israeli father of four deliberately targeted him because he was an American, according to a new report from The Times Of Israel. Khalil Jabarin, who stabbed 43-year-old Ari Fuld, a native of Queens, New York, in the back, mortally wounding him, had reportedly repeatedly asked people if they spoke English before his attack.

Hila Peretz, a woman who worked in a local falafel store at the Gush Etzion Junction shopping mall and was targeted by the killer after he stabbed Fuld, said she had served the killer a falafel. She recalled, “After he came inside and ordered his falafel, he asked me two separate times if I spoke English. I told him ‘no,’ and asked him what it was that he wanted.”

Peretz added that Jabarin did not respond. She said she believed Jabarin was trying to discern who was an American. Peretz stated, “It was not as if he didn’t speak Hebrew and had been asking to speak English so he could make his order. We carried out our conversation in Hebrew. There were other people in the area that he could have targeted first, but he chose Ari. But them he didn’t target, he must have wanted an American.”

Peretz said earlier this week that she witnessed Jabarin “pull out this big knife that was glimmering in the sun, and plunged it into [Ari].” She said Jabarin chased her brandishing the knife as she fled and shouted “terrorist.” Peretz told Israel’s Channel 10 TV news, “The terrorist was right behind me. I started running down the stairs but he jumped to try to get in front of me. The man that was killed really saved my life.”

Security camera footage shows Jabarin waiting behind Fuld for nearly a minute while Fuld greeted several people. It also shows that after Fuld had been mortally wounded, with blood pouring down his back, he chased and shot Jabarin as the murderer chased after Peretz. Another civilian also shot Jabarin, who was lightly wounded; Jabarin is being treated in an Israeli hospital.

On Friday morning, after visiting Ari Fuld’s grave, the Fuld family, saying they wanted to “continue in Ari’s way,” returned to the scene of the murder. His father Yonah said simply, “We have grown and will continue to grow as a result of what has happened, and we will choose life. We have learned great spiritual strengths from Ari’s life and death, and despite our private pain, we are filled with pride at Ari’s heroism and the way he chose to end his life.”

Fuld’s daughter Tamar echoed, “Dad would have wanted to show the world that this pride (of his) continues and is now part of us.”
